Olympic lifting log for Monday, June 22nd

The final Olympic lifting class was a success.

We basically split it in half.  45 minutes on snatch, 45 minutes on clean and jerk.

My back was giving me enough trouble that I had no plan to get anywhere near my PRs.

The snatch warm up was hang power snatch + 2 drop snatch  for 4 sets empty bar.

Then 2 sets, one with 40% and one with 50% of max snatch, 1 hang snatch + 4 seconds down to start position + 4 seconds up to full extension + 1 hang snatch + 4 sec down + 4sec up + 1 hand snatch.  Once at each weight.  (did 95# and 105#)

Then 2 sets. one at 60% and one at 70% of max, 1 power snatch + 1 hang snatch + 1 snatch.

Finally snatch at 80%, 85%, 90%.  Hit 125# for 85%, and used that for 90% as well.  That the weight I missed last week when my knee hit the ground, so I was happy to make it twice this week. The first one was wobbly, that's why I stayed there for the last lift.

Clean and jerk went similarly. 

Started with a couple of sets of 2 hang cleans + 3 jerks with empty bar for 2 sets.

Then 2 sets, one at 40% and one at 50% of power clean + hang clean + clean + 3 jerks

Then 2 sets, at 60% and 70% of clean + 2 jerks

Finally 80%, 85%, 90%  clean and jerk.  Maxed out at 185#, but the first attempt was a press out and the second, I caught locked out, but a bit too far forward, the minute I tried to recover it went forward.  Meh.

Good enough.  Exhausting work.  Now back to my regular schedule.
